We have a coated German Shepherd. Because his coat is longer, including hair around his toe pads,it requires that the longer hair around the toe pads be kept trimmed back so that the hair does not collect debris and will not get caught in a rotary tool nail grooming device.We purchased the 6-1/2" scissors and they have proven to be an excellent length for maneuvering around the toe pads.The blades have a good sharp edge and do not seem to bind as long as you are making normal cuts and they seem to handle coarser hair with no difficulty. I like that the tip of the scissors is slightly rounded so that if you happen to touch a tender area on the toes, the dog does not feel that they are being stuck with a sharp point.These scissors are a good size to use on larger dogs.Scissors were packaged well and arrived in good condition in a timely manner. They have a nice leatherette sheath to keep them in.

I bought these scissors to trim around the ears and eyes of my dogs. I would say for the price, the quality is just average, and the sharpness could have been better. I have a pair of the round tip scissors I had gotten at a local drug store for much less to use on people, and I would say the quality is just as good (if not better). These scissors are lightweight, but the opening for the fingers is a bit small, and they don't seem to have any bulk to them...thus feeling flimsy. I will need to sharpen them before I use them again.

Regarding the case they came in. It's okay, but I know over time, the snap is going to break off as it doesn't feel like it's great quality either.

Overall, they rate to me as just average. I really think you can do just as well buying these type of scissors at a local drug store or discount store (Target, K-Mart, WalMart), or even at a discount beauty supply store for lots less...perhaps saving $5 or more.
